**Q: How do I access the Brindlewood partner SFTP drop?**

New hires at Fennimore Logistics should first request the drop role from their team lead, then verify the host fingerprint against the onboarding wiki before connecting. Files from Brindlewood arrive nightly and must not be renamed. If the service account is ever locked out, recovery requires the passphrase held by the integrations team, shown below.

recovery phrase for yajop-tagef: quenael-zoriel-aldael-quenax-druion

# Break-Glass Access — SheetForge Export Workers

If spreadsheet exports are OOM-killing the SheetForge workers and normal admin auth is down, use break-glass to reach the memory-cap console. This bypasses Lanterngate SSO, so log your reason in the incident channel first. From the bastion, open the emergency shell and lower the per-export row buffer until RSS stabilizes. The emergency shell prompts for the break-glass recovery passphrase, which is:

vault phrase of yaguf-hahaf = druath-holix

TICKET-8812: Fuel report creds expired again

Hey — the nightly FleetSip fuel-usage report didn't land this morning. Turns out the key for the internal TankTally service lapsed over the weekend, so the whole aggregation job bailed before the release notes got their numbers. I've regenerated it and reran the job; data's backfilled through yesterday. Please drop the new one into the release pipeline config. Here's the fresh TankTally key.

API key for bagaf-hafog: zpat15_8OtARJSHzaguOJU